Output d13421d85991f1e42014c26f9fbf4f5ca81de4c62a41b3a4257cd66ba39162ed:1

value
4931225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8ffae9c03ead4d5b7bb57ebe45d208d8d21f777 OP_EQUAL
address
3QPboDfkdjtBtHAiAaHG6XVQj4qRmcUq5T
transaction
d13421d85991f1e42014c26f9fbf4f5ca81de4c62a41b3a4257cd66ba39162ed
spent
true